Comparison of Copic Costs in Japan vs. USA

Copic markers, produced by the Japanese company Too Corporation, have different price points in their country of origin compared to the United States. In Japan, a single Copic Sketch marker might cost around 380 yen (approximately $3.50 USD), while in the USA, the same marker can range from $5 to $7 USD. This pricing difference is a notable observation among artists and enthusiasts globally. While that cost seems high in non-Japanese regions, refilling pens over time will gradually bring the overall cost down.

How Much do Copics Cost in Japan? Theories Behind Price Discrepancies

Several theories attempt to explain the variations in Copic marker prices between Japan and the USA:

  • Production Costs:
    • The markers are manufactured in Japan, and it’s possible that domestic production costs play a role in the pricing. Shipping and distribution expenses could contribute to higher prices in regions outside Japan.
  • Market Demand:
    • The demand for Copic markers in the United States might be a factor influencing their pricing. If the demand is higher, the company may adjust prices accordingly.
  • Import Tariffs and Taxes:
    • Import tariffs, taxes, and other regulatory factors can impact the final retail price of imported goods. These additional costs may contribute to the variation in Copic marker prices between the two countries.

Brief History of Copics in Japan

Copic markers were introduced in Japan in 1987 by Too Corporation. Originally designed for the manga industry, Copic markers quickly gained popularity among artists for their blendability and color range. The markers are now widely used in various artistic disciplines. For a more in-depth history of Copic markers in Japan, you can explore the official Too Corporation website.
